Mary Angela Ferrara, 95, a resident of Darien passed away peacefully at home on Friday, July 20, 2012 surrounded by her loving family. She was born on July 17, 1917 in Stamford to the late Guerino and Angela Marconi Iacovacci.
Mary was a graduate of Stamford High School, Class of 1935. She started her working career as a young woman at Phillip’s and Conde Nast. She met the love of her life, Dominic Ferrara, and waited for him to return from WW II to marry and then raised their family. Her second career began with Golf Digest and concluded with a position in her daughters’ business, PCI Creative Group until her retirement at age 90. Mary’s family was the most important thing in her life and she enjoyed cooking, baking and spending time with them and her friends. Mary was an avid bowler and enjoyed many leisure sports in her early years. She enjoyed winter vacations in Florida, and summer beach vacations in Montauk, NY and Cape Cod, MA as well as spending time in Vermont.
She is survived by her two loving and dedicated daughters Mary Ferrara and her husband John Masanotti of Darien, and Anne Chiapetta and her husband Frank and their son Derek of Darien. She is survived by several nieces and nephews, great nieces and nephews and great great nieces and nephews.
Besides her parents, Mary was predeceased by her husband Dominic Ferrara and her three brothers Thomas and his wife Madeline, Joseph and his wife Toni and Anthony and his wife Ethel Iacovacci.
